It is expected that Richmond and wider London will be placed back under Tier 2 restrictions when the current lockdown ends on December 2, but we will know for sure this Thursday.
A few changes are being made to the different tiers.
Pubs and restaurants will be able to stay open until 11pm under the tweaked Tier 2 rules.
People will only be able to meet indoors or dine in a restaurant with those in their household or support bubble, up to a maximum of six people (Rule of Six).
Alcohol may only be served as part of a meal. This new rule means pubs cannot serve standalone takeaway drinks.
Shops (including those deemed non-essential) will be able to reopen, weddings can be held and amateur sport will resume.
